When you own a closely-held business, planning for the future isn’t just about personal assets. It’s about making sure that your business can smoothly transition when the time comes. A comprehensive estate plan that includes your business isn’t just a safeguard—it’s a strategic move to protect your legacy and your family’s peace of mind.
Why It Matters
For many business owners, the company is one of the most significant assets they have. Without a clear plan, transferring ownership can become complicated, costly, or even contentious. That’s why integrating your business into your estate plan is essential. It ensures that succession planning is in place, and that any transfer of ownership is both affordable and properly funded.
How We Do It
We use proven strategies like buy-sell agreements to outline exactly what happens if an owner leaves the business or passes away. We also consider techniques like applying a discount for lack of marketability, which can make the transfer of ownership interests more realistic and manageable.
